Page Bottom  The QuikRite Approach to Publishing

Source Materials

Creating a QuickRite publishing environment first requires creating a page template (or selecting one of our existing templates). A page template includes a general layout and the graphic elements that will be used to aid the browser in navigating through the site. QuickRite software includes a general purpose page template and appropriate navigational "buttons". However, most web sites will seek a more unique look that reflects their marketing and promotional materials.

The SwimGold template uses the general purpose page template and navigational buttons.
Secondly, a general structure for the content is needed if there are more than a few pages.

Text elements are needed. Each text element becomes a page in the web site.

A typical format for source material is text that was created in Microsoft Word and stored with the "Save as" command using the format "MS-DOS Text with Line Breaks (*.txt)".

An alternative format frequently used is a scanned document with text converted to character format and similarly stored as an ascii text file (.txt).

Photographs, drawings, and other graphics for navigational or decorative purposes can be integrated with text to create illustrated web pages (.jpg or .gif files).

Integrating graphics can be done automatically through the page template, but special treatment (e.g. placement on the page) requires following certain syntax rules. The syntax rules also provide for the enhancement of text (e.g. boldface) contained in text elements. These syntax rules fit on one page and are easy to use.

When these elements of the site are complete, QuickRite software creates a list of pages within the general structure and begins to generate each page one at a time. As each page is generated, it is compared with the same page when it was last generated. If the newly generated page is different from the old, it is written to a web site within the home computer and flagged to be uploaded to the server.

Every day, at least a few pages in the SwimGold site change and are newly uploaded. Maintenance is not tedious because it is all automatic. Improvement of source material is spread over quite a number of people, and the number of people is easily expanded because word processing skill is all that is needed for most material.
